The Science of Nutritional Medicine
Nutritional medicine is the study of how food and nutrients influence human health and disease. Unlike pharmaceutical approaches that target specific symptoms, nutritional medicine addresses the root causes of illness by supporting the body's innate healing capacity. What we eat—and what we don't eat—has profound effects on every system in the body.
The modern diet, rich in processed foods, refined sugars, and unhealthy fats, has been linked to the rise of chronic diseases including cardiovascular disease, type 2 diabetes, and certain cancers. Conversely, diets rich in whole, plant-based foods are associated with lower rates of these conditions and greater longevity.
🥦 Cellular Health
Nutrient-dense foods support cellular repair, reduce oxidative stress, and promote longevity.
🧬 Gene Expression
Food acts as information that influences how genes are expressed, affecting health outcomes.
💪 Metabolic Health
Balanced nutrition supports stable blood sugar, healthy weight, and sustained energy.

The Science of Functional Movement
Functional movement is rooted in the understanding that the human body is an integrated system—not a collection of isolated parts. When we move in ways that respect this interconnectedness, we build strength, resilience, and longevity. Research shows that regular, varied movement patterns improve joint health, enhance cognitive function, and reduce the risk of chronic disease.
The key principles of functional movement include: moving through full ranges of motion, engaging multiple muscle groups simultaneously, and prioritizing quality over quantity. By incorporating these principles into your daily routine, you can build a body that moves with ease and confidence at any age.
🦵 Joint Health
Regular movement nourishes cartilage and maintains synovial fluid production for smooth, pain-free joints.
🧠 Neural Pathways
Learning new movement patterns strengthens brain-body connections and improves coordination.
💪 Muscle Longevity
Balanced strength development prevents imbalances that lead to injury and supports long-term independence.

The Science of Mental Wellbeing
Mental wellbeing is not simply the absence of mental illness—it is the presence of positive psychological functioning, including the ability to manage stress, experience positive emotions, and maintain meaningful relationships. Research demonstrates that mental health is influenced by a complex interplay of biological, psychological, and social factors.
By understanding the science behind mental health, we can develop more effective strategies for prevention and intervention. From neuroplasticity to the gut-brain axis, emerging research continues to reveal the profound connections between our thoughts, emotions, and physical health.
